汶川地震磚混結(jié)構(gòu)的震害原因分析和設(shè)計改進意見
薛彥濤
摘 要

薛彥濤
(中國建筑科學(xué)研究院抗震所,北京100013)

[摘要] 磚混結(jié)構(gòu)在汶川地震中大量破壞和倒塌,本文通過磚混結(jié)構(gòu)的震害,分析磚混結(jié)構(gòu)破壞和倒塌的主要原因有:地震烈度過大、建筑施工質(zhì)量、結(jié)構(gòu)構(gòu)造措缺失、縱墻抗震承載力不足、斷層等因素。在磚混結(jié)構(gòu)設(shè)計中建議采取嚴控磚混結(jié)構(gòu)層數(shù)、增加薄弱部位的構(gòu)造柱設(shè)置、底框結(jié)構(gòu)抗震墻建議采用鋼筋混凝土抗震墻、改進預(yù)制樓板中圈梁的布置和配筋、學(xué)校磚混教學(xué)樓中的教室內(nèi)大梁下應(yīng)設(shè)置構(gòu)造柱并增加構(gòu)造配筋等措施。從磚混結(jié)構(gòu)震害看,現(xiàn)行建筑抗震鑒定標準的抗震設(shè)防目標偏低。
[關(guān)鍵詞] 汶川地震;磚混結(jié)構(gòu);底框結(jié)構(gòu);震害;破壞倒塌;圈梁;構(gòu)造柱


Analysis and Design Improvements for Damages of Masonry Structure from the Wenchuan Earthquake
Xue Yantao
( China Academy of Building Research,  Beijing 100013,  China)

Abstract: There are many masonry structures damaged or collapsed in the wenchuan earthquake. In this paper, the main reasons of the earthquake damage and collapsed of masonry structures are analyzed, which are the large earthquake intensity, the construction quality, the lack of the constructional measures, the lower strength of longitudinal wall, faults, etc. Therefore, it is suggested in masonry structure design that the height of masonry structure should be controlled, the constructional column should be set to protect the weak parts of structure, the the brick wall should be replaced by concrete wall in frarue - shear wall in the first story, the ring beam and its reinforcement should be improved in the precast slab floor, the beam in the classroom of schools shall be supported by constructional column and the reinforcement should be increased. The seismic fortification objective of current "Building aseismic appraisal g standards" is too low to protect the life of people and must be raised to the no collapse of building during the rarely earthquake.
Keywords: Wenchuan 5.12 earthquake;  Masonry structure;  the brick structure with frame - shear wall in the first story; Seismic damage and collapse; Constructional column and ring beam
